What Are Wax Melts?

Wax melts are small, wickless pieces of scented wax designed to be gently warmed in a wax warmer or oil burner. As the wax heats up, it releases fragrance into your space — no flame required (unless you're using a tealight burner, of course).

They come in a variety of shapes, from simple cubes to decorative forms, and are a beautiful, intentional way to scent your home.


How Do They Differ from Candles?

Wax Melts Candles
Flame No wick (electric or tealight warmer) Open flame
Scent throw Often stronger, faster Builds gradually
Longevity Reusable until scent fades Burns down over time
Customization Mix scents easily Fixed fragrance
Aesthetic Minimal, modern Warm, ambient glow

Which Is Right for You?

It really comes down to the experience you're after. Candles offer that irreplaceable warm glow — perfect for winding down or setting a mood. Wax melts are ideal when you want a strong, lasting fragrance without an open flame, making them great for homes with pets, children, or simply those who prefer a flameless option.

How to Use Wax Melts

  1. Place one or two wax melt pieces into your warmer dish
  2. Light a tealight beneath, or switch on your electric warmer
  3. Allow the wax to melt and the scent to fill your space
  4. When the fragrance fades, simply remove the cooled wax and replace
